Output e2d9753428f29a05df77bcdf32a5204981aba555ea072e0c981f3120153ba2d9:8

value
174250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52483f4045ed71b3c9aa4c3fcf87e40b1de6a8dc OP_EQUAL
address
39C5t66FvcHUcZcfweHyva5iPUPwY19HzE
transaction
e2d9753428f29a05df77bcdf32a5204981aba555ea072e0c981f3120153ba2d9
confirmations
321014
spent
true